PROCUREMENT OVERVIEW:
The Department of Defense, specifically the Defense Logistics Agency (DLA) Troop Support, is seeking bids for the procurement of aircraft covers. The core need is to provide protective covers for aircraft, which are essential for maintaining operational readiness and protecting equipment from environmental damage. The project scope includes the design, manufacturing, and delivery of these covers, ensuring they meet the specific requirements of the military.
ISSUING ORGANIZATION:
The issuing organization is the Department of Defense, Defense Logistics Agency, Troop Support Construction & Equipment, located in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, USA. For inquiries, bidders can contact the buyer listed in block 5 of the solicitation document via email at [email protected].
KEY DATES:
- Posted Date: August 5, 2026
- Proposal Due Date: August 17, 2026
